Как подписать теги на GitHub Enterprise Server 3.7: документация и инструкции

Github

GitHub Enterprise Server 3.7 предлагает ряд новых и улучшенных функций, которые облегчают сотрудничество и управление проектами. Одна из ключевых возможностей – подписывание тегов. Это позволяет разработчикам проверять источник кода при коммите, чтобы гарантировать его целостность и подлинность.

Подписывание тегов – это процесс добавления цифровой подписи к определенному релизу в хранилище кода GitHub. Оно дает возможность убедиться, что код не был изменен после его создания, а также помогает при проверке авторства. Важно отметить, что подписывание тегов не обязательно, но оно рекомендуется для повышения безопасности и доверия к вашему коду.

Как подписать тег в GitHub Enterprise Server 3.7?

1. Найдите нужный релиз или тег в вашем хранилище кода.

2. Перейдите на страницу этого релиза или тега.

3. Нажмите на кнопку “Create tag signature” (Создать подпись тега).

4. Выберите секретный ключ, который будет использоваться для создания подписи.

5. Подпишите тег, следуя инструкциям на странице.

После того, как тег будет подписан, его можно проверить и подтвердить с помощью публичного ключа, которым была создана подпись. Это обеспечит проверку подлинности и целостности вашего кода.

Документация и инструкции по использованию GitHub Enterprise Server 3.7

Документация по использованию GitHub Enterprise Server 3.7 поможет вам разобраться во всех доступных функциях и использовать их эффективно. Здесь вы найдете подробные инструкции по установке, настройке и управлению вашим сервером, а также по работе с репозиториями, запросами на слияние, ветвями и другими важными аспектами разработки.

Начните с инструкций по установке и настройке GitHub Enterprise Server 3.7, чтобы осуществить локальную установку и настроить систему в соответствии с потребностями вашей команды. Помимо этого, вы найдете советы по обновлению вашего сервера до последней версии, чтобы не упустить из виду новые функции и исправления ошибок.

Документация также содержит подробные инструкции по управлению репозиториями, включая создание, клонирование и удаление, а также настройку разрешений доступа к репозиториям. Вы также найдете информацию о работе с запросами на слияние, управлении ветвями, отслеживании изменений и других ключевых операциях разработки.

GitHub Enterprise Server 3.7 предлагает возможности для автоматизации процессов разработки и сотрудничества. Документация предоставляет информацию о настройке интеграции с другими инструментами разработки и платформами, а также по использованию API для автоматизации повседневных задач.

Читать:  Как настроить адрес электронной почты для записей в GitHub Enterprise Server 36 Docs

Независимо от вашего уровня опыта с GitHub, документация поможет вам получить максимальную отдачу от использования GitHub Enterprise Server 3.7. Используйте инструкции, чтобы осваивать новые возможности, и находите ответы на все свои вопросы, связанные с использованием платформы.

Используйте документацию и инструкции по использованию GitHub Enterprise Server 3.7, чтобы повысить эффективность вашей разработки и обеспечить более эффективное сотрудничество с вашей командой. Пользуйтесь всем функционалом и возможностями GitHub, чтобы достичь больших результатов и доставить высококачественные продукты вашим клиентам и пользователям.

Подписывание тегов

Подписывание тегов в GitHub Enterprise Server 3.7 позволяет привязать цифровую подпись к определенному релизу или коммиту в вашем репозитории. Это повышает безопасность проекта и подтверждает подлинность тега или коммита.

Для подписывания тегов вам потребуется настроить GPG-ключи в вашем аккаунте GitHub Enterprise Server. После этого вы сможете поместить вашу цифровую подпись на теги, которые созданы в вашем репозитории.

Чтобы подписать тег, выполните следующие шаги:

  1. Выберите репозиторий, в котором находится тег, который вы хотите подписать.
  2. Проверьте, установлен ли необходимый GPG-ключ в вашем аккаунте GitHub Enterprise Server.
  3. Откройте командную строку и перейдите в локальную копию репозитория.
  4. Введите команду git tag -s <название тега>, где <название тега> – это имя тега, который вы хотите подписать.
  5. Введите сообщение для тега и подпишите его ключом, связанным с вашим аккаунтом.
  6. Отправьте подписанный тег на удаленный сервер с помощью команды git push origin <название тега>.

После выполнения этих шагов ваш тег будет подписан и помечен как проверенный. Вы сможете убедиться в подлинности тега с помощью цифровой подписи, связанной с вашим аккаунтом.

Настройка и использование подписанных тегов позволяет обеспечить безопасность и доверие к вашим релизам и коммитам в GitHub Enterprise Server 3.7.

Установка и настройка

Перед началом работы с GitHub Enterprise Server 37 необходимо выполнить установку и настройку. Для этого следуйте инструкциям ниже:

  1. Скачайте установочный пакет GitHub Enterprise Server 37 с официального сайта.
  2. Запустите установку пакета на сервере согласно инструкциям, предоставленным разработчиком.
  3. После установки настройте настройки безопасности, выбрав необходимые параметры.
  4. Настройте доступ к серверу через SSH, добавив соответствующие ключи и настройки SSH-агента.
  5. Создайте административную учетную запись и настройте пароль для нее.
  6. Настройте системные параметры сервера, включая резервное копирование данных и настройки SMTP для отправки уведомлений.
  7. Настройте доступ к серверу для пользователей, указав права доступа и ограничения.
  8. Завершите настройку, проверив работоспособность сервера и его досту

После выполнения всех этих шагов установка и настройка GitHub Enterprise Server 37 будут завершены, и вы сможете приступить к использованию этого инструмента для разработки и управления вашими проектами.

Использование подписей в Git

В Git подписи используются для установки доверия к коммитам и тегам. Подписи позволяют проверить подлинность и целостность контента, чтобы быть уверенным, что информация не была изменена или подделана.

Чтобы использовать подписи в Git, сначала вам нужно настроить свое окружение. Для этого вам потребуется создать идентификационные данные – имя пользователя и электронную почту. Это можно сделать с помощью команды:

git config --global user.name "Your Name"
git config --global user.email "youremail@example.com"

Когда ваши идентификационные данные установлены, вы можете начать использовать подписи для коммитов и тегов:

1. Для коммита используйте команду:

git commit -S -m "Your commit message"

Опция -S указывает Git подписать коммит. Если ключ подписи не настроен, Git попросит вас сделать это. Команда git commit также принимает опцию -m для добавления сообщения к коммиту.

2. Для создания подписанного тега используйте команду:

git tag -s v1.0 -m "Your tag message"

Опция -s указывает Git создать подписанный тег. Если ключ подписи не настроен, Git попросит вас сделать это. Команда git tag также принимает опцию -m для добавления сообщения к тегу.

3. Чтобы подтвердить подпись, вы можете использовать команду:

git verify-tag v1.0

Эта команда проверяет подлинность и целостность подписанного тега и выводит информацию о нем.

Использование подписей в Git обеспечивает дополнительный уровень безопасности для вашего кода. Благодаря подписям, вы можете быть уверены в том, что данные не были изменены и происхождение коммитов и тегов подтверждено.

GitHub Enterprise Server 3.7

Одной из главных особенностей GitHub Enterprise Server 3.7 является возможность подписывания тегов. Теперь разработчики могут помечать фиксированные версии своего кода с использованием подписанных тегов, чтобы обеспечить их подлинность и целостность. Это особенно полезно при работе над крупными проектами с многочисленными участниками и сетью дистрибуции. Подписанные теги могут быть проверены и приняты другими разработчиками, которые могут быть уверены, что внесенные изменения действительно отражаются в определенной версии.

Для подписывания тегов в GitHub Enterprise Server 3.7 необходимо использовать GPG-ключи. GPG-ключи позволяют проверять подписи и идентифицировать автора кода. При работе с общедоступным репозиторием, разработчики могут легко убедиться, что фиксированная версия кода не была модифицирована и прошла процесс проверки и подписания другими участниками команды.

GitHub Enterprise Server 3.7 также предоставляет более удобные инструменты для управления репозиториями и командами разработчиков. Возможности управления разрешениями для администраторов и участников проекта, а также гибкость настройки на основе ролей и разрешений позволят эффективно организовывать рабочий процесс и сотрудничество в команде. Дополнительные функции для отслеживания и контроля изменений, а также мощные инструменты для управления проблемами и задачами помогут упростить процесс разработки и поддержки проектов.

С обновленной версией GitHub Enterprise Server 3.7, разработчики и команды получают все необходимые инструменты для эффективной работы над проектами. Подписывание тегов, улучшенные инструменты для управления, а также общие функции GitHub делают работу с Git репозиториями проще и надежнее. Всё это поможет улучшить качество и скорость разработки, а также повысить безопасность проекта.

Обновление и совместимость

GitHub Enterprise Server 37 предлагает множество новых функций и улучшений для удобства работы. Переход на новую версию может потребовать отдельных шагов для обновления и проверки совместимости с текущей инфраструктурой вашей организации.

Перед началом процесса обновления настоятельно рекомендуется ознакомиться с документацией и инструкциями, предоставленными GitHub. Они помогут вам выполнить обновление безопасно и эффективно.

Кроме того, перед обновлением рекомендуется проверить совместимость вашего текущего оборудования и программного обеспечения с новой версией GitHub Enterprise Server 37. Если вы используете сторонние интеграции или настройки, убедитесь, что они также совместимы со всеми изменениями в новой версии.

Важно также протестировать новую версию GitHub Enterprise Server 37 перед ее выпуском в продакшен-среду организации. Тестирование поможет выявить возможные проблемы и противоречия, а также позволит вам подготовить план действий для роллаута новой версии.

Обновление и совместимость – ключевые шаги, которые можно пренебречь, поэтому важно уделить им достаточно времени и внимания перед переходом на новую версию GitHub Enterprise Server 37.

Вопрос-ответ:

Как подписать тег на GitHub Enterprise Server 3.7?

Чтобы подписать тег на GitHub Enterprise Server 3.7, вы должны перейти к соответствующему репозиторию, открыть страницу “Релизы”, выбрать нужный тег, нажать на кнопку “Подписать”, ввести пароль для доступа к своему ключу подписи, а затем сохранить подпись.

Можно ли использовать разные ключи подписи для разных репозиториев на GitHub Enterprise Server 3.7?

Да, вы можете использовать разные ключи подписи для разных репозиториев на GitHub Enterprise Server 3.7. Чтобы настроить ключ подписи для конкретного репозитория, вам нужно перейти в настройки репозитория, выбрать вкладку “Безопасность” и добавить или импортировать новый ключ подписи.

Как проверить подпись тега на GitHub Enterprise Server 3.7?

Чтобы проверить подпись тега на GitHub Enterprise Server 3.7, вы должны перейти к странице релизов репозитория, выбрать нужный тег, прокрутить вниз до раздела “Подпись”, нажать на ссылку “Показать подпись” и убедиться, что подпись соответствует ожидаемому ключу подписи.

Можно ли отозвать подпись тега на GitHub Enterprise Server 3.7?

Нет, нельзя отозвать подпись тега на GitHub Enterprise Server 3.7. Подпись тега является непререкаемым подтверждением целостности и подлинности кода в репозитории, и ее нельзя отменить или удалить. Однако, вы всегда можете добавить новую подпись, если требуется обновить ключ подписи или повторно подтвердить целостность кода.

Видео:

Что такое Git и GitHub. В чем разница?

Что такое Git и GitHub. В чем разница? by Web Developer Blog 53,452 views 6 years ago 4 minutes, 16 seconds

Git Курс Для Новичков / Pull request / Уроки по GIT #8

Git Курс Для Новичков / Pull request / Уроки по GIT #8 by IT-INCUBATOR 13,232 views 1 year ago 10 minutes, 16 seconds

Оцените статью
Программирование на Python